Apartment at Stationsweg 43A in 's-Gravenhage (Huygenspark neighbourhood). The home was built in 1850 and has 100 m² of living space, 3 bedrooms and energy label C. The nearest railway station is Den Haag HS (463 m). The nearest primary school is Jan Ligthartschool (408 m).
